On Friday evening, members of the «Ultras Winners 2005», the dedicated supporters of Wydad Athletic Club, gathered in Paris' 16th arrondissement to commemorate the group's 20th anniversary. The celebration illuminated the city's skyline with a dazzling display of fireworks and red flares. A Paris square was transformed into a sea of red, as fans set off flares and fireworks, recreating the electrifying atmosphere reminiscent of Wydad's home games at Casablanca's Mohammed V Stadium. The event quickly went viral, with videos and photos circulating across social media, capturing the attention of the club's supporters both in Morocco and around the globe. This event is part of a cherished tradition for the «Winners», who have previously orchestrated similar spectacles in French cities such as Lyon and Marseille, notably marking their 15th anniversary with comparable fervor. Wydad Athletic Club is off to a strong start this Moroccan league season, currently in second place after seven rounds, level on points with the Royal Army teams. The club also recently made headlines by securing the signing of Moroccan international star Hakim Ziyech, a move hailed as a historic milestone in Wydad's illustrious history.
